As a person with Addison's Disease I am very disappointed that commentators do not differentiate between symptoms of undiagnosed vs. diagnosed and treated Addison's Disease. A person with Addison's that is taking the meds for the treatment will no longer have the darker skin pigmentation or be thin and other symptoms will be lessened but they can still get close to death in very quickly form an infection,flu .physical accident or emotional trauma. When emergency personnel do not understand these differences it is very dangerous for the person seeking emergency help for a pending Addison's crisis.
